Getting to Lake Atitlan

Most people traveling to Lake Atitlan will arrive by shuttle, chicken bus, or car. The lake is 3-4 hours from Guatemala City and 2 hours from Antigua. We arrived by car from Guatemala City airport. Our Airbnb host helped us to arrange a private transfer from the airport to the property for $130/one-way.

^

Departing From Guatemala City by Car

  • Private transfer, rental car, taxi, or Uber is the most expensive option but also the most convenient. Your hotel or Airbnb can help arrange
  • The journey takes 3-4 hours and costs between $130-$170
  • Ubers can be called anywhere in the city and if departing from the airport there are many taxis to choose from
  • Your hotel or Airbnb in Lake Atitlan can help arrange private car pickup from the airport or your hotel in Guatemala City
  • PRO TIP: exchange for local currency at the airport

Departing by Chicken Bus

  • The cheapest option is by Chicken Bus but it is not recommended
  • The journey by Chicken bus is a bumpy, often uncomfortable, and not-so-safe one.
  • These colorful buses make plenty of stops along the way and the drivers don’t care much for speed limits even on mountainous roads. The buses can be crowded and loud and you will have to watch out for pickpocketing
  • Cost for the Chicken Bus is around $5/person and you can catch the bus at 21 Calle and 1A Avenida
